Transaction 99ba39f41e135d7cb6e9fc754d9b3f264c8670a527f224bd4d00cbc560cc8ea4
1 Input
1 Output
-
99ba39f41e135d7cb6e9fc754d9b3f264c8670a527f224bd4d00cbc560cc8ea4:0
- value
- 3018850
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5c9d4246fdd177b26ef6922e398ee60e70cf434
- address
- bc1qkhyagfr0m5thkfh0dy3w8x8wvrnseap54pqzxa